Polygonum sect. Tovaracomprises three morphologically very similar species; P. virginianum, P. filiforme, and P. neofiliforme. Sequences of internal transcribed spacers (ITSs) of nuclear ribosomal DNA of these were determined to examine phylogenetic relationships and the levels of differentiation among them. The size of ITS 1 was 241 bp in P. filiforme and P. neofiliforme, and 242 bp in P. virginianum. The size of ITS 2 was 243 bp in P. filiforme and P. neofiliforme, and 242 bp in P. virginianum.
